Answer» I have an old DOS 6.22 computer with a 3com Etherlink III network card. I want to network the computer so I can access the shares on my XP machines. I installed the microsoft network client 3.0 for DOS program. In one of the ini files I had to disable DHCP (never use it) and assign the computer an IP. When I REBOOTED, it tells me that I need to type a username and password. This is the part that is confusing me. My network does not have any domain servers, its just a simple windows XP workgroup. All I want to do is be able to access the network shares on the XP comp. I tried just leaving both USER and pass blank, but when I try to ping I can't access ANYTHING on the network.can you ping web sitesSorry it took so long for the reply. can you ping web sitesNo, it just says "the name can not be resolved". I found that the only thing I can ping SUCCESSFULLY is the router. But at least now I know the card isn't broken. So does anyone have any ideas?I just noticed that it can only ping the router if all the computers on the network are off. After I turned on this comp, it wasn't able to ping the router anymore.
